Output ddaf6226185e23d4e33fefd8ba5d3cf08f88445e9b3152a5456b6d08fb79a52b:2

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5f889c2eed764b890cd3f3a4fde9db18e596e18a89656f05dcb2264a315255f6
address
bc1pt7yfcthdwe9cjrxn7wj0m6wmrrjedcv239jk7pwukgny5v2j2hmqgsm9e9
transaction
ddaf6226185e23d4e33fefd8ba5d3cf08f88445e9b3152a5456b6d08fb79a52b
spent
true